Pre-purchase checklist for licensing fit
Before you buy, confirm how many people need access and whether they use the same set of tools. Many teams mix creative roles with marketing and operations, which can change the best license choice. If contractors or rotating staff are involved, note their access model and how long they need the software.
Next, map the license to your deployment needs. Some organisations prefer individual subscriptions per user, while others need options that align with group management. Check whether you require additional services like shared asset libraries, cloud storage considerations, or collaboration features that support workflow handoffs. A clear internal inventory reduces delays during procurement and ensures your rollout matches how your team works.
Technical and admin checklist for a smooth rollout
Evaluate device readiness for each application you plan to deploy. Verify operating system compatibility, available storage, and hardware performance expectations for tasks like high-resolution editing and complex compositions. This step helps avoid “works on one machine” problems that can stall adoption.
Then review identity and sign-in administration. Determine how users will access accounts and whether you need centralized user management to align with corporate security practices. Confirm how license verification and assignment will be handled, especially when staff join or leave the organisation. If you support multiple departments, create a simple internal process for requesting seats and tracking usage so that renewals and expansions stay straightforward.
Business needs checklist for choosing the right creative tools
Match creative capabilities to business outcomes rather than choosing based on familiarity alone. For example, design and layout teams may need vector-based workflows, while product marketers may require efficient asset production and brand consistency. If your organisation produces presentations, infographics, or marketing collateral, consider how tool selection supports repeatable templates and team collaboration. When you define deliverables upfront, it becomes easier to justify the right mix of applications.
Also consider team-level requirements for business usage. Some roles need advanced capabilities for typography, layout controls, and scalable graphics, while others focus on photo retouching or content production for campaigns. Planning for training is part of this checklist too, because even a well-chosen license benefits from onboarding that teaches file handling, export settings, and brand system usage.
